A classic play set in the 1700s that tells the story of a day in the life of a circle of socialites is set to swoop onto the stage on.

Stantonbury Campus Theatre, Milton Keynes, welcomes The Rivals on Saturday, November 3.

Young theatre company Creative Cow tours Richard Brinsley Sheridan’s, which is his first and most famous play and period masterpiece.

Founder member of Creative Cow, Katherine Senior, said: “We’ve worked hard, and had huge fun, making sure we get the very best from it for our audiences.”

The play begins at 7.30pm and tickets can be purchased by calling 01908 324422 or going online www.stantonbury.org.uk.
